Cost of giving up British citizenship or another form of British nationality

This page provides details of the fee that you need to pay when giving up your British citizenship or another form of British nationality.

All declarations are made using application form RN. Depending on the type of British nationality you are giving up, you may need to make a fee when you make your declaration. You must pay the full fee when you make your declaration of renunciation.

The fee you must pay is shown in our fees leaflet (2.0M opens in a new window).

If you are giving up British citizenship, British subject status, British overseas citizenship or British overseas territories citizenship, your fee category is 'RN1, RN2'.

If you are giving up British national (overseas) status, your fee category is 'RN3'.

Applying outside the United Kingdom

The fees shown in the fees leaflet are for applications made and decided in the United Kingdom. Applications made abroad must be sent to or handed in at the nearest British diplomatic post, which you should consult about the correct method of payment. There may be different fees or additional fees for applications made abroad.
